So, some of you may recall that the timing belt on my 2000 X went for a poop.It was actually the tensioner that failed and it let go just off idle, so there was a pretty good chance that the heads would be ok. I stripped it down as far as I could and then discovered that the crank pulley is seized on the crank. I've spoken with a couple of my old techs, who say that if you are careful, you can air chisel the pulley off and install a new one. Of course after all of that, there is still the question about the heads.

So, I have decided to track down a complete engine for the truck, The body is mint, so it is worth doing the job. It is a 2000 X with a manual tranny. Do any of you have a good engine in the garage?

I don't but when I had the belt done the dealership said they had to keep applying heat and penetrating oil before they could get mine off. Keep the pressure on the pulley with the puller as you heat and apply PB Blaster. If it is just sitting around then there is not much to loose (at least until you find a motor).
